Components of the air conditioner - Automatic air conditioning (Climatronic) in the engine compartment
   
Components of the air conditioner - Automatic air conditioning (Climatronic) in the engine compartment
t  Venting device for the air conditioner -SAT 4006D-
t  Torque wrench kit -SAT 8010-
t  Spanner -T10364-
t  Kit (case) -T 20017A-
t  Vehicle diagnostic, testing and information system -VAS 505X-

  WARNING
Before working on the electrical system, disconnect the battery earth strap.
  WARNING
Danger of freezing injuries.
If refrigerant circuit has not been evacuated, refrigerant will escape.
Extract refrigerant before opening refrigerant circuit. If the refrigerant circuit is not opened within 10 minutes after it has been evacuated, pressure may develop in coolant circuit due to re-evaporation. Extract refrigerant again.
  Note
t  Before disconnecting the battery, check the radio's anti-theft code.
t  If the battery is re-connected, the vehicle equipment must be checked (radio, clock, electrical comfort system etc.), following the instructions in the Repair Manual and/or Owner's Manual.
t  All of the components marked with -*- and the refrigerant pipes and tubes may only be repaired or replaced in authorised technical service workshops as the refrigerant must be drained beforehand, with a maintenance station.
t  The refrigerant must have been previously extracted, e.g. using the venting device for the air conditioner -SAT 4006D- or a following model.
t  Safety measures for working on the refrigerant circuit after extracting the refrigerant.
t  You must follow the instructions for work on the refrigerant circuit → Chapter.
t  Close all of the refrigerant circuit components that are open using the proper covers kit (bag) -T20017A- to prevent moisture from entering.
t  The colour coding of O-rings for R134a refrigerant circuits has been discontinued. Black and coloured O-rings are used.
t  The desiccant cartridge does not have to be replaced every time the refrigerant circuit is opened „Replace components“.
t  Do not start the engine if the refrigerant pipes are not connected to the compressor and the compressor is sealed with stoppers.

6 - Overpressure valve*
q   O-rings: 8.6 mm; 1.8 mm
q   Tightening torque: 10 Nm
q   Testing → Chapter
7 - Regulating valve of the air conditioning compressor -N280-*
q   Forms part of the compressor. Do not replace separately.
q   Check the vehicle diagnosis, testing and information system -VAS 505X-.
q   Checking activation signal for air conditioning system compressor regulating valve -N280- → Chapter.
q   Control valve with coil resistance at 20°C: 10.6 ± 0.4 Ω
  Note
The regulating valve receives a PWM (500 Hz) signal from the air conditioning control unit -J301- according to the refrigeration power requirement and regulates the compressor through the suction pressure/position of the inclined plate.
8 - Tank for liquid with drying element*
q   Forms part of the condenser
q   Replace the drying element every time you open the refrigerant circuit.
q   Removing and fitting the drying element → Chapter
9 - Condenser*
q   Removing and fitting the condenser → Chapter
q   Removing and fitting the refrigerant pipes → Chapter
10 - Oil drain plug*
q   With seal
q   Tightening torque: 15 Nm
q   For draining the refrigerant, remove the compressor, unscrew the oil drain plug and for the purpose of speeding up the draining process, turn the compressor via the pulley.
11 - Compressor*
q   Manufacturer: Denso, denomination: 6 SEU 12C
q   Compressor: removing and fitting → Chapter
q   Removing and fitting the refrigerant pipes → Chapter
q   Filling rules → Chapter
q   Notes on installing air conditioner compressor → Chapter
q   Renewing compressor pulley → Chapter
q   Bracket for air conditioner compressor → Chapter
  Note
t  The flow from the compressor is regulated on the suction side by a regulating valve with external control according to the refrigeration power requirement.
t  If the air conditioning is disconnected due to a loss of refrigerant, the compressor lubrication is still guaranteed.
t  Do not start the engine if the refrigerant pipes are not connected to the compressor and the compressor is sealed with stoppers (risk of overheating).
